Market Context

Ryvyl shares have traded in a narrow range recently, hovering near the $7.81 level with minimal net change on the session. The stock is sandwiched between key technical levels—support around $7.42 and resistance near $8.20—suggesting a period of consolidation. Volume has been below average in recent weeks, which may indicate a lack of strong directional conviction among traders as the market digests broader sector trends. In the fintech and digital payments space, Ryvyl faces a mixed environment. While some peers have benefited from increased adoption of blockchain-based payment solutions, regulatory uncertainty continues to weigh on sentiment. The company’s positioning as a smaller player in a rapidly evolving sector could present both opportunities and risks, depending on upcoming industry developments. What appears to be driving the stock currently is a wait-and-see approach from investors. Without a clear catalyst—whether from earnings, partnerships, or sector-wide moves—the shares have remained range-bound. The recent trading pattern may reflect a market that is pricing in potential but also cautious about execution. Until a breakout above resistance or a breakdown below support occurs, Ryvyl is likely to continue reflecting broader market flows and sector-level news rather than company-specific momentum. Technical Analysis

The stock has recently been trading near $7.81, hovering just below a key resistance level at $8.20. This zone has historically acted as a ceiling, and repeated tests suggest sellers may be active in that area. Meanwhile, support around $7.42 has provided a floor during pullbacks, and the price has held above that level in recent sessions, indicating potential buying interest on dips. From a price action perspective, the stock appears to be consolidating within a range between these two levels, with no clear breakout yet. The pattern could be interpreted as a continuation formation or a topping pattern, depending on how the next few days unfold. On the trend front, the medium-term moving averages are showing a somewhat mixed picture, with the shorter-term average recently crossing near the longer-term average—a sign that momentum may be indecisive. Technical indicators broadly suggest neutral conditions. The Relative Strength Index (RSI) is in the middle zone, not overbought or oversold, while the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) is hovering close to its signal line. Volume has been at normal trading activity, without strong conviction from either bulls or bears. Traders may watch for a decisive move above $8.20 to signal renewed upside momentum, or a break below $7.42 that could invite further downside. Until then, the range-bound behavior offers limited directional clues.
